Cranberry Orange Muffins // Susan Watson Cleveland

Ingredients
Cranberry Orange Sauce: 1 pkg fresh or frozen cranberries (340 g) 1 cupgranulated sugar (250 ml) 1 cupwater (250 ml) grated zest of 2 oranges
Muffins: 2 cups whole wheat flour (500 ml) 1 cupnatural bran (250 ml) 1/2 cup granulated sugar (125 ml) 1 tspbaking powder (5 ml) 1 tspbaking soda (5 ml) 2 eggs 1/2 cup margarine, melted (125 ml) 1 1/2 cups cranberry orange sauce (375 ml) (above)
Instructions:

1. Combine ingredients for sauce in a saucepan. Bring to a boil, then simmer, stirring occasionally until thickened, about 10 minutes. Set aside to cool.
2. Combine flour, bran, sugar, baking powder, and baking soda.
3. Beat eggs, melted margarine, and 11?2 cups (375 ml) cranberry orange sauce in mixing bowl. Add dry ingredients, stirring just until blended. Spoon into greased or paper-lined muffin pan.
4. Bake at 400°F (200°C) for 15-20 minutes, or until toothpick inserted in centre comes out clean. Makes about 2 cups sauce and 12 muffins.
